Just an idea. They say if you paint porch roofs and overhangs sky blue color wasps won't build nests because they think it's the sky. I'd try it because I hate wasps!
@stephanieh.777
@stephanieh.777 4 жыл бұрын
Interesting! I just looked it up (curious by nature!), and it's both a Pennysylvania Dutch and a southern practice: Blue paints used to have lye mixed into them, making them milky blue - or sky blue; lye is a known insect repellent. So the combination may discourage wasps and even spiders! Thanks for helping me learn something new! :-)

In the south its known as haint-blue it really does work my grandparents did it to the underside of their deck and elevated cabin for over 40 yrs and never had wasps there. But on the shed they left it natural wood and had to deal with wasps every summer.
